			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><em>Active-aging expert offers “e-tips” for attaining and maintaining health in 2011</em> </p>
<p>(Vancouver-December 27, 2010) What’s the difference between the day before your birthday and the day after? “Practically speaking, nothing at all,” declares Colin Milner, CEO of the International Council on Active Aging (<a href="file://icaa-server/APPS/goldmine/MailBox/Attach/CDHM/2010/12/www.icaa.cc">www.icaa.cc</a>), a membership organization that brings together professionals in the independent and assisted living, fitness, rehabilitation and wellness fields to dispel society&#8217;s myths about aging..</p>
<p>“Whether you’re turning 30, 40, 50, 65, or 90, there’s no reason to assume you’re doomed to decline after a certain age—especially if you’re doing everything you can to stay healthy and active.”</p>
<p>Milner offers the following “E-tips” to help you extend a healthy life, or embark on one if you haven’t yet done so (citations available on request):<span id="more-542"></span></p>
<ol>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>xpectations: If  you’ve been following a healthy lifestyle up &#8217;til now, simply keep going; if you need to make changes, anticipate succeeding, not failing—and don’t let age be a barrier. Research has shown that thinking positively about getting older can extend your life by as much as 7.5 years.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>nthusiasm: Few people are thrilled with every aspect of their lives, but many have at least one area—family, friends, work, avocation—they feel good about. Identify an activity or connection that sparks your enthusiasm and make it your lifeline; try to extend that enthusiasm to other areas of your life.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>nergy: Having the energy and motivation you need to age well are hallmarks of healthy living. If you’re fatigued all the time, don’t let apathy and lethargy drag you down; get a checkup to try to determine the cause—and the solution.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>ating: Eating a balanced diet and attaining/maintaining a normal weight are keys to physical and mental health; if you need to lose weight or make changes in your diet, keep your expectations high—you can do it.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>xercise: Staying physically active fuels the body and mind. If you’re already exercising regularly, keep it up; if you’re getting started, know your skill level, set goals, progress at your own pace, and be consistent.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>ngagement: Volunteers have higher levels of well-being and life satisfaction than those who don’t volunteer; volunteering and other forms of civic and social engagement can play an important role in maintaining good health in later life. “Get involved,” Milner urges.</li>
<li><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>motions: Everyone feels down at times, but full-blown depression is a major cause of disability. If you’re feeling out of sorts for two weeks or more, talk with your doctor or take an online screening test at <a href="http://www.mentalhealthscreening.org/">www.mentalhealthscreening.org/</a>. In many instances, simply exercising and eating right can change your mood.</li>
<li><strong>8.      </strong><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>ducation: Life-long learning is important to living an independent and fulfilling life. Start now to learn a new area of knowledge or physical activity. It’s good for the brain. <strong></strong></li>
<li><strong>9.      </strong><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>ffort: Changing expectations and embarking on new behaviors take energy and effort, but the results are well worth it. <strong></strong></li>
<li><strong>10.   </strong><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>njoyment: A healthy life generally is a joyous one. “Savor the process of being or becoming active, engaged, and truly alive,” Milner enthuses.</li>
</ol>
<p>“The new year is a great time to take stock and ask yourself, ‘where do I want to go from here?,’” Milner says. “<str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">E</span></strong>mphasize the positive and don’t let your age, or anyone else, deter you.”</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Being in the midst of a national health care crisis has many people worried about what is in store for their future medical needs.  Paying too much while getting too little attention or care from their primary care doctors has become common.  Many people are searching for Naturopathic doctors (NDs) to bridge the widening gap in their health care. </p>
<p>Naturopathic doctors have been around for decades, but most people are unfamiliar with their training and expertise.  Naturopathy, or naturopathic medicine, is based on six principles. </p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Let nature heal</strong></li>
<li><strong>Identify and treat causes</strong></li>
<li><strong>First, do no harm</strong></li>
<li><strong>Educate patients</strong></li>
<li><strong>Treat the whole person</strong></li>
<li><strong>Prevent illness</strong></li>
</ul>
<p>A licensed naturopathic doctor is a<span id="more-475"></span> primary care physician who is trained as an expert in natural medicine while also being able to function in the same capacity as a general family medical doctor.  Typically they start with the least invasive treatment and get to the “root cause” of illness instead of just controlling symptoms.   This is the biggest difference between an ND and MD.  Naturopathic Doctors promote the healing power of nature, focusing on health rather than disease, and use natural therapies that are gentle, non-toxic and non-invasive.</p>
<p>Currently, only 15 states license Naturopathic doctors.  When choosing a natural practitioner keep in mind that, because of the current lack of licensure, anyone can advertise themselves as a naturopathic doctor.  It is important that the patient seeks out a qualified professional.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>The 3 Types of Whole Body Vibration</strong></p>
<p>As a follow up to the review of how Whole Body Vibration works, below is a summary of the 3 types of WBV:</p>
<p><strong>Vertical</strong><br />
•	Ideal for accelerated training, muscle toning, and osteoporosis.<br />
•	The platform moves straight up and down with minimal horizontal movement.<br />
•	You can feel vibrations through the top of your head when standing straight. Imagine jumping on a trampoline 20-50 times a second.<br />
•	Power Vibe Pro II</p>
<p><strong>Oscillating</strong><br />
•	Ideal for fat loss and core strengthening.<br />
•	One side of the platform elevates up, while the other side lowers down, alternating like a “teeter-totter”.<br />
•	You feel a “back and forth” movement focused on your hips and pelvic region.  It feels like you are taking 25 steps a second.<br />
•	Power Vibe Motion I</p>
<p><strong>Elliptical</strong><br />
•	Ideal for balance, stability, and rehabilitation.<br />
•	Elliptical platforms move similarly to vertical units but with more horizontal and less vertical movement.<br />
•	You feel the vibration massage mostly in your legs and feet.  It&#8217;s comparable to a foot massager that&#8217;s made for your whole body.<br />
•	Power Vibe Balance I</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>How does Whole Body Vibration work?</strong></p>
<p>In Whole Body Vibration (WVB) training the entire body is exposed to vibration, just as the name suggests.  It is implemented through a vibrating platform for the user to utilize during stretching, weight lifting, yoga, pilates, physical therapy or just simply standing.  This controlled motion is transferred up through the body causing all of the tissues to react to the stimulus.  WBV can be used to increase circulation and lymphatic drainage, improve flexibility, bone density and muscle tone and strength, as well as to promote fat loss.<br />
The way you position your body on the vibrating platform determines what tissues are affected.  You have complete control over the body part you want to target and how challenging the workout is.  Varying degrees of intensity can be utilized to suit the individual user’s needs.<br />
Vibration training falls into 3 different categories.  The types of platform used, and the direction of the vibrations, are used as a moderator of the effect and result of the training or therapy performed.  Different machines will be utilized to achieve various results and health benefits.</p>
